2. User Stories
As an OCM Practitioner I want to quickly find relevant tools, templates, and guidance so that I can apply a consistent OCM approach without reinventing approaches across projects.
- Search functionality available with filters by category and topic
- Relevant search results returned within 2-3 clicks
- Resources found and downloadable in under 1 minute
- Content structured and easy to browse
As a Senior Stakeholder I want to see high-level updates and key metrics related to the OCM initiative so that I can quickly understand progress and impact across NATO entities.
- Homepage displays key OCM-related updates and milestones
- Critical announcements are highlighted
- Content is concise and easy to scan
- Ability to navigate to more detailed information if required
As a Network Participant I want to receive concise updates and access key materials so that I can stay informed without investing significant time.
- Updates are concise and relevant
- Clear structure of communication
- Easy access to related materials
- No information overload
As an HR / Training Representative I want access to structured training materials so that I can support organisational change initiatives effectively.
- Training materials available centrally
- Content structured by topic
- Materials reusable and downloadable
- Clear linkage to OCM approach
3. Requirements
3.1. User Experience
Platform must deliver personalised homepage content based on user roles with different widgets, news, and quick links for 3700+ users.
Platform must provide fully responsive design that adapts to all device sizes — desktop, tablet, and mobile — without a separate mobile site, optimised for performance.
Platform must provide search and filtering functionality to enable users to quickly locate relevant content and resources.
3.2. Content
Platform must support creation and management of news content, including articles, images, tagging, categorisation, and scheduling.
Platform must provide a structured OCM toolkit with categorised templates and guidance to support implementation of change initiatives.
Platform must provide access to examples, practices, and case-based content from NATO entities to support knowledge sharing.
Platform must support publishing and sharing concise updates and key information to network users.
Platform must provide structured training materials aligned with OCM practices to support capability development.
